The Capital Conundrum: How Much Do You Need?
The capital required to generate $1000 per month in passive income from low-cap DeFi staking is intrinsically linked to the APY achievable. This relationship underscores the risk-reward dynamic inherent in this investment class. For instance, if a protocol offers a 10% APY, generating $12,000 annually ($1000/month \* 12) would necessitate an investment of $120,000. This figure dramatically decreases as the APY increases. At a 20% APY, the required capital halves to $60,000. If you can find opportunities yielding 50% APY, the capital requirement drops to $24,000. The dream scenario for many would be staking at a 100% APY, where only $12,000 in capital is needed to hit the $1000 monthly target.
These calculations highlight why low-cap DeFi staking is so appealing for those with smaller capital bases. The potential for high yields can, in theory, democratize passive income generation. However, it's imperative to contextualize these numbers with the associated risks. High APYs are rarely sustainable and often come with significantly higher volatility, smart contract vulnerabilities, or the risk of rug pulls, which are unfortunately common in the low-cap space. The figures above represent ideal scenarios, assuming consistent returns and no capital loss, which is a rare occurrence in practice, especially with smaller, less established projects.
The current crypto market sentiment, with institutional inflows showing a favorable environment, might provide some tailwinds. However, low-cap altcoins, by definition, are more susceptible to market swings and project-specific issues. Therefore, a prudent approach involves calculating required capital based on conservative, realistic APY estimates rather than speculative, high-end projections. It's also wise to consider that initial capital might need to be deployed across several different low-cap staking opportunities to diversify risk, which could slightly increase the overall capital needed to achieve the target if some ventures underperform.
Consider the concept of diminishing returns and impermanent loss if providing liquidity. While staking itself might be less susceptible to impermanent loss, the underlying token's value can plummet, negating any yield earned. Therefore, the capital figures presented should be viewed as a baseline, with a buffer recommended to account for market volatility and potential underperformance of specific staking opportunities. The goal is not just to reach $1000, but to sustain it, which requires careful capital allocation and ongoing risk assessment.

Navigating the DeFi Frontier: Key Trends and Strategies
The DeFi space is in perpetual motion, and staying ahead requires understanding the current trends. A dominant theme in 2025 is the rise of automation and sophisticated yield aggregation tools. Platforms like Yearn Finance and Beefy Finance are at the forefront, utilizing smart contracts to automatically shift capital between various DeFi protocols in pursuit of the highest yields, thereby reducing the manual effort and risk of an investor being in the wrong place at the wrong time. This constant optimization is essential for maximizing returns in an environment where APYs can fluctuate rapidly.
Liquid staking and restaking protocols represent another significant innovation. Services such as Lido allow users to stake their assets, like Ethereum, and receive liquid staking derivatives (e.g., stETH). These derivatives maintain the value of the staked asset and can be used in other DeFi applications simultaneously, effectively allowing users to earn staking rewards while also generating additional yield from other activities. Restaking takes this a step further, enabling staked assets to secure multiple networks and earn multiple rewards, amplifying potential returns but also introducing new layers of complexity and risk. Protocols like EigenLayer are pioneers in this area.
Stablecoin strategies remain a cornerstone for many DeFi participants seeking more predictable income. With a substantial stablecoin market supply, leveraging lending protocols like Aave or Compound, or providing liquidity to stablecoin pairs on decentralized exchanges (DEXs) like Curve, can offer consistent, albeit often lower, yields. These strategies are generally less volatile than those involving volatile altcoins. The emphasis on "real yield" is also a critical trend, favoring protocols that generate revenue from actual economic activity rather than inflationary token emissions. This focus on sustainable yield generation is becoming a key differentiator for projects aiming for long-term viability.
Diversification is not just a buzzword; it's a survival strategy. A balanced portfolio, combining safer, large-cap assets with a smaller allocation to high-potential low-cap tokens, is often recommended by experts. This approach aims to capture upside from riskier assets while mitigating overall portfolio volatility. For example, an investor might allocate 70% to established assets and 30% to carefully researched low-cap staking opportunities. This distribution allows for aggressive growth potential without exposing the entire capital to the extreme risks of the low-cap market.

Essential Tools for Yield Optimization and Automation
In the high-paced world of DeFi, especially when dealing with low-cap tokens, efficiency and automation are not just conveniences—they are necessities for maximizing returns and mitigating risks. Yield aggregators and automated vault systems have become indispensable tools for passive income seekers. Platforms like Yearn Finance, Beefy Finance, and Index Coop offer sophisticated strategies that automatically deploy capital to the most profitable staking and yield farming opportunities across multiple blockchain protocols. These systems are designed to compound earnings by reinvesting rewards and continuously rebalancing portfolios based on real-time data, saving users considerable time and effort.
These automated vaults often handle complex processes such as gas fee optimization, smart contract interactions, and strategic asset allocation, which can be daunting for individual investors. For example, a Yearn vault might automatically stake a user's deposited assets into a liquidity pool on Uniswap, then use the earned LP tokens to farm another protocol’s governance token, and finally stake that governance token for additional rewards, all without user intervention. This multi-layered approach to yield generation is key to achieving higher APYs than manual strategies might allow.
Liquid staking protocols also play a crucial role in enhancing capital efficiency. By staking assets like ETH with Lido or Rocket Pool, users receive liquid staking tokens (e.g., stETH, rETH) that represent their staked assets. These tokens can then be seamlessly integrated into other DeFi applications, such as lending platforms or DEXs, allowing users to earn staking rewards and DeFi yields concurrently. This "yield on yield" strategy is a powerful way to amplify passive income. For instance, a user could stake ETH to get stETH, then use that stETH as collateral on Aave to borrow another asset, which they could then stake elsewhere, creating a complex but potentially very profitable yield loop.
When selecting these tools, it's important to consider the security audits they have undergone, the transparency of their strategies, and the fees associated with their services. While automation simplifies the process, understanding the underlying mechanics and risks is still paramount. Thorough research into the specific vaults, strategies, and underlying protocols utilized by these aggregators is as critical as researching any individual low-cap token. The convenience of automation should not overshadow the need for diligent due diligence.

Real Yield and Tokenized Assets
The DeFi landscape is evolving beyond purely speculative reward mechanisms towards sustainable income generation, often referred to as "real yield." This shift emphasizes returns derived from genuine economic activity within a protocol, such as trading fees, service charges, or protocol revenue, rather than solely from the inflationary issuance of new tokens. Staking mechanisms that distribute real yield are generally considered more robust and less susceptible to sharp devaluations caused by tokenomics inflation. This focus on real yield is a critical indicator of a project's long-term viability and its potential to provide consistent passive income.
The emergence of tokenized real-world assets (RWAs) is a significant development that brings traditional finance-like yields into the DeFi space. Platforms are increasingly offering tokenized versions of assets such as U.S. Treasury bills, invoices, or real estate. Staking these tokenized assets can provide yields that are often backed by stable, income-generating underlying assets. For example, staking a tokenized T-bill might offer a yield comparable to its traditional counterpart, but with the added benefits of blockchain liquidity and accessibility. This trend bridges the gap between traditional finance and decentralized finance, offering potentially lower-risk passive income streams.
These RWA-backed tokens can often be staked on DeFi platforms, creating opportunities for diversified passive income. An investor might use stablecoins to purchase tokenized T-bills, then stake these tokens on a lending platform to earn an additional yield. This layered approach can significantly enhance overall returns while maintaining a relatively lower risk profile compared to staking volatile altcoins. The integration of RWAs is expected to bring more institutional capital into DeFi, further legitimizing the space and potentially increasing liquidity and stability across various protocols.
When exploring real yield opportunities and RWA staking, it's essential to understand the underlying collateral and the regulatory framework governing these assets. While they offer a potentially safer alternative, they are not entirely risk-free. Risks can include smart contract vulnerabilities on the DeFi platform, counterparty risk with the RWA issuer, or evolving regulatory landscapes that could impact the token's liquidity or legality. Thorough due diligence on both the DeFi protocol and the RWA issuer is crucial. Projects like Centrifuge, focused on financing real-world assets, and protocols offering tokenized government bonds are examples of this burgeoning sector.

The Crucial Art of Risk Management in Low-Cap Staking
Embarking on low-cap DeFi staking to generate passive income, while potentially lucrative, is inherently fraught with risk. The allure of high APYs must be tempered with a thorough understanding of the dangers involved. Volatility is a primary concern; low-cap tokens can experience dramatic price swings, potentially erasing staking gains and even leading to a loss of principal capital. Their prices are often driven by sentiment, speculation, and relatively low trading volumes, making them susceptible to sudden, sharp corrections. The example of a project like Nolus (NLS), while highlighting innovative DeFi solutions, also serves as a reminder that even projects with strategic partnerships can face market pressures.
Smart contract risk is another significant threat. DeFi protocols are built on code, and any vulnerability, bug, or exploit in these contracts can lead to catastrophic losses. Hacks are a persistent problem in the DeFi space, and low-cap projects may have less rigorous security audits or fewer resources to dedicate to ongoing security measures. This makes them prime targets for malicious actors. Furthermore, impermanent loss, particularly relevant for liquidity provision (though staking is different, the underlying asset's value is key), can erode capital if the price ratio of paired assets diverges significantly. The risk of "rug pulls," where project developers abandon the project and abscond with investors' funds, is also a stark reality, especially within the less regulated segments of the DeFi market.
To navigate these perils, a rigorous approach to risk management is essential. "Do Your Own Research" (DYOR) is not just a slogan; it's a fundamental requirement. This involves deep dives into a project's whitepaper, tokenomics, development team, community engagement, and security audits. Diversification is equally critical. Spreading capital across multiple low-cap tokens and protocols, as well as including some more stable assets, can cushion the blow if any single investment fails. Sticking to platforms that have undergone reputable security audits from established firms provides an additional layer of protection, though it's not a foolproof guarantee against all risks.
It is also vital to understand the difference between APY and APR, and how compounding works. High APYs advertised often assume continuous compounding and may not account for variable rates or potential unstaking penalties. Starting with a small amount of capital that one can afford to lose is a prudent strategy, allowing for learning and experimentation without risking significant financial harm. Staying informed about market trends, regulatory developments, and specific project updates is an ongoing task for any DeFi investor. The regulatory uncertainty surrounding DeFi means that new rules could emerge that impact token value or protocol operations, necessitating constant vigilance.

Q4. What is the difference between APY and APR in staking?
A4. APR (Annual Percentage Rate) represents the simple interest earned over a year, not including compounding. APY (Annual Percentage Yield) includes the effect of compounding interest, meaning it reflects the total return earned when rewards are reinvested over the year. APY is usually higher than APR.

Q12. What is impermanent loss?
A12. Impermanent loss occurs when providing liquidity to a decentralized exchange. It's the difference in value between holding assets in a liquidity pool versus simply holding them in your wallet, due to price divergence between the paired assets.

Q21. What is slashing in Proof-of-Stake?
A21. Slashing is a penalty mechanism in some Proof-of-Stake networks where validators lose a portion of their staked assets if they misbehave or fail to perform their duties (e.g., prolonged downtime). This risk is generally associated with validator nodes, not typical user staking.
